You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@ambari.apache.org by al...@apache.org on 2015/03/20 21:16:49 UTC

ambari git commit: AMBARI-10143. DataNode fails to start because of lowercase conversion of data dir path in data_dir_mount_file (Paulo Tioseco via alejandro)

Repository: ambari
Updated Branches:
  refs/heads/trunk 20537072e -> 6655d9886


AMBARI-10143. DataNode fails to start because of lowercase conversion of data dir path in data_dir_mount_file (Paulo Tioseco via alejandro)


Project: http://git-wip-us.apache.org/repos/asf/ambari/repo
Commit: http://git-wip-us.apache.org/repos/asf/ambari/commit/6655d988
Tree: http://git-wip-us.apache.org/repos/asf/ambari/tree/6655d988
Diff: http://git-wip-us.apache.org/repos/asf/ambari/diff/6655d988

Branch: refs/heads/trunk
Commit: 6655d9886503066e0ff61c66bba8d1dd9f71c64a
Parents: 2053707
Author: Alejandro Fernandez <af...@hortonworks.com>
Authored: Fri Mar 20 13:10:18 2015 -0700
Committer: Alejandro Fernandez <af...@hortonworks.com>
Committed: Fri Mar 20 13:16:46 2015 -0700

----------------------------------------------------------------------
 .../libraries/functions/dfs_datanode_helper.py                   | 4 ++--
 .../resource_management/libraries/functions/file_system.py       | 2 +-
 2 files changed, 3 insertions(+), 3 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/ambari/blob/6655d988/ambari-common/src/main/python/resource_management/libraries/functions/dfs_datanode_helper.py
----------------------------------------------------------------------
diff --git a/ambari-common/src/main/python/resource_management/libraries/functions/dfs_datanode_helper.py b/ambari-common/src/main/python/resource_management/libraries/functions/dfs_datanode_helper.py
index ca9fb27..ad5a984 100644
--- a/ambari-common/src/main/python/resource_management/libraries/functions/dfs_datanode_helper.py
+++ b/ambari-common/src/main/python/resource_management/libraries/functions/dfs_datanode_helper.py
@@ -68,7 +68,7 @@ def _get_data_dir_to_mount_from_file():
           # Ignore comments
           if line and len(line) > 0 and line[0] == "#":
             continue
-          line = line.strip().lower()
+          line = line.strip()
           line_array = line.split(",")
           if line_array and len(line_array) == 2:
             data_dir_to_mount[line_array[0]] = line_array[1]
@@ -108,7 +108,7 @@ def handle_dfs_data_dir(func, params):
     if data_dir is None or data_dir.strip() == "":
       continue
 
-    data_dir = data_dir.strip().lower()
+    data_dir = data_dir.strip()
     valid_data_dirs.append(data_dir)
 
     if not os.path.isdir(data_dir):

http://git-wip-us.apache.org/repos/asf/ambari/blob/6655d988/ambari-common/src/main/python/resource_management/libraries/functions/file_system.py
----------------------------------------------------------------------
diff --git a/ambari-common/src/main/python/resource_management/libraries/functions/file_system.py b/ambari-common/src/main/python/resource_management/libraries/functions/file_system.py
index f395143..6c73a16 100644
--- a/ambari-common/src/main/python/resource_management/libraries/functions/file_system.py
+++ b/ambari-common/src/main/python/resource_management/libraries/functions/file_system.py
@@ -55,7 +55,7 @@ def get_mount_point_for_dir(dir):
   """
   best_mount_found = None
   if dir:
-    dir = dir.strip().lower()
+    dir = dir.strip()
 
     cached_mounts = get_and_cache_mount_points()